At VOODOO, we believe in meaningful support, we concentrate on helping our kind of people and in this very special episode of the VOODOO voyage episode, we’re shining a light on our club partner the Perth Pythons, an LGBTQIA+ hockey club here in Perth reflecting VOODOO’s focus on celebrating the wider hockey community and the people who make it so inclusive and diverse. The Pythons have just been recognised nationally for their fantastic work winning the Community Sporting Organisation of the Year at Pride in Sport Awards.🏑🏅
